Purpose of the Role: Provide UK tax compliance and reporting support to the business on allocated UK entities.

Job Description:

  • Supporting Group Tax Team in the delivery of tax accounting and tax reporting.
  • Preparing corporate and deferred tax calculations for allocated UK entities company statutory accounts including drafting required note disclosures.
  • Preparing corporate tax computations using Alphatax including collating and relevant documentation to meet compliance requirements.
  • Filing of UK corporation tax returns and related returns/forms to tax authorities.
  • Assisting with integration of recently acquired UK companies.
  • Supporting any other tax reporting requirements.
  • Supporting the wider tax team on any ad hoc requests.

Qualifications & Experience:

  • UK Tax and/or Accountancy qualifications (CTA, ACA, ACCA or equivalent).
  • Demonstrable experience and proficiency with tax compliance and reporting systems, preferably Alphatax.
  • UK statutory tax accounting experience, including completion of tax provisions for statutory accounts using tax software, drafting tax notes and agreement of tax accounting disclosures with auditors.
  • UK tax compliance experience, especially preparation of UK tax computations using tax software using a consistent approach.
  • Team player with a good work ethic.

The Ardonagh Group was founded in 2017 and has grown to become the UK’s largest independent insurance distribution platform and a top 20 broker globally. Our best-in-class entrepreneurial and specialist brands span a network of 150+ locations worldwide and have a combined workforce of more than c.10,000 people. Across our portfolio, we offer a highly diversified range of insurance-related products and services across the full insurance value chain in the UK, Ireland and broader international markets.
